Ethereum’s Growth Potential Linked to Stablecoin Expansion and Regulatory Support

Ethereum’s blockchain remains the foundation for the majority of stablecoins, which are increasingly gaining traction as a reliable medium of exchange and store of value within the crypto ecosystem. Fundstrat’s Tom Lee underscores that the U.S. government’s implicit endorsement of stablecoins, particularly through regulatory clarity and support, is a pivotal factor that could drive widespread adoption. This trend is expected to enhance Ethereum’s utility and demand, as stablecoins like USDC, built on the Ethereum network, facilitate seamless transactions and liquidity across decentralized finance (DeFi) platforms.

Moreover, the integration of stablecoins into mainstream financial systems is likely to increase transaction volumes on Ethereum, potentially leading to a resurgence in network activity and valuation. Investors and market participants should monitor stablecoin issuance and regulatory developments closely, as these will be key indicators of Ethereum’s near-term trajectory.

Market Outlook: How Stablecoins Influence Ethereum’s Price Dynamics

Stablecoins serve as a bridge between traditional finance and the crypto world, offering stability amid volatile markets. Lee’s analysis suggests that as stablecoin usage escalates, Ethereum’s price could benefit from increased demand for its network’s transactional capabilities. This relationship is particularly significant because stablecoins require robust and scalable blockchain infrastructure, which Ethereum currently provides through its smart contract ecosystem.

Additionally, the anticipated Federal Reserve interest rate adjustments in 2026 may further impact investor sentiment. Lower interest rates could stimulate crypto investments, with Ethereum positioned to capitalize on this environment due to its foundational role in stablecoin issuance and DeFi innovation. Market participants should consider these macroeconomic factors alongside technological advancements when evaluating Ethereum’s potential.

Technological Developments and Network Upgrades Bolstering Ethereum’s Resilience

Beyond stablecoin growth, Ethereum’s ongoing network upgrades aim to enhance scalability, security, and transaction efficiency. Initiatives such as the implementation of Ethereum Improvement Proposals (EIPs) focused on transaction limits and gas fee optimization are critical to sustaining long-term adoption. Vitalik Buterin’s recent moves to tighten transaction limits reflect a proactive approach to maintaining network stability amid rising demand.

These technical enhancements not only improve user experience but also attract institutional interest, as reliability and performance are paramount for large-scale applications. Ethereum’s ability to evolve in response to market needs strengthens its position as a leading smart contract platform and underpins the bullish outlook shared by analysts like Tom Lee.

Ethereum and its ecosystem are set to remain in the spotlight in 2025, driven by accelerating institutional adoption and network upgrades. As the world's leading smart contract platform, ETH has benefited from billions of dollars in ETF inflows, fueling a steady price climb. Potential upside catalysts include the Pectra upgrade to enhance performance, large-scale tokenization of real-world assets (RWA), explosive growth in Layer 2 solutions such as Base, and the reduction in circulating supply of the burn mechanism. Ecosystem tokens like Lido (the leader in liquid staking) and Ethena (an innovator in synthetic stablecoins) are also poised to benefit. Institutional participation from major players like BlackRock further boosts demand for DeFi and staking products. As a result, the overall market cap of the ecosystem is expected to continue growing, attracting increasing amounts of mainstream capital.
